#668aab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#668aab is composed of 40% red, 54.1% green and 67.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.4% cyan, 19.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 208.7 degrees, a saturation of 29.1% and a lightness of 53.5%. #668aab color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ffff with #001557.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#668aab

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06090c is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#668aab

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#818990 is the less saturated color, while #148efd is the most saturated one.
